Output 76af566df278f9ef43118955eba26179b197bb1b9e0f768a8fdfc41e1d1b88bc:1

value
71153105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a88bb1b9eaa48d27777970cf5d87fc3cf208957 OP_EQUAL
address
MPSruGd5AdAW6JA9ryAk2svDSQ3QSaWD2m
transaction
76af566df278f9ef43118955eba26179b197bb1b9e0f768a8fdfc41e1d1b88bc
spent
true